Seize Air Magnetic Levitation Blower Selection Begins with Real Process Demand

Aeration demand changes with influent load, biological activity, dissolved-oxygen targets, basin depth, diffuser condition, and pipe losses. A blower selected only for the highest design point may operate outside its most suitable range during normal conditions, while an undersized configuration can limit treatment stability during peak demand.

Seize Air recommends defining minimum, normal, and maximum airflow and pressure requirements before confirming a blower model or the number of operating and standby units. Treatment capacity alone is not enough to determine the final configuration.

For facilities operating multiple aeration basins, this process creates a clearer basis for comparing equipment alternatives. It also helps buyers assess lifecycle factors beyond initial cost, including energy use, installation footprint, control response, acoustic performance, maintenance planning, and the impact of process interruptions.

Seize Air Magnetic Levitation Blower Technology Supports Controlled Oil-Free Airflow

The Seize Air magnetic levitation blower PC Series combines high-speed centrifugal compression with an active magnetic-bearing system. Its published product information identifies a five-degree-of-freedom contactless suspension design that reduces mechanical contact within the rotating system and avoids the lubrication requirements associated with conventional bearing arrangements.

The PC Series also incorporates direct-drive motor technology, integrated variable-frequency control, real-time flow and pressure adjustment, and remote monitoring functions. These capabilities can support facilities where aeration demand varies and where operations teams require stronger visibility into system conditions.

A low power consumption air compressor or blower should always be compared under equivalent flow, pressure, inlet conditions, and operating hours. A meaningful evaluation also includes control range, maintenance requirements, noise management, redundancy, and lifecycle cost. Seize Air Magnetic Levitation Blower Projects Fit within a Wider Air-System Portfolio

Seize Air supports industrial air compressor projects with a broader portfolio that includes screw air compressor systems, oil-injected air compressor options, oil-free air compressor solutions, centrifugal air compressor equipment, and air-treatment products.

An oil-injected compressor may suit general utility-air applications where the air-quality specification permits it. An oil-free compressor may be selected where the process requires cleaner compressed air. Projects involving a food grade oil-free air compressor, pharmaceutical air compressor, or semiconductor air compressor may require additional review of filtration, drying, monitoring, and point-of-use standards.

Likewise, a textile industry air compressor project or a chemical industry air compressor application may involve both high-pressure utility air and low-pressure process air. The Seize Air magnetic levitation blower is focused on the latter: continuous, oil-free airflow within a defined low-pressure operating range. This product boundary helps users evaluate the correct technology for the correct duty.
